Uses of Enum Class
it.auties.whatsapp.model.chat.ChatSettingPolicy
Packages that use ChatSettingPolicy
-
Uses of ChatSettingPolicy in it.auties.whatsapp.api
Methods in it.auties.whatsapp.api with parameters of type ChatSettingPolicyModifier and TypeMethodDescriptionWhatsapp.changeCommunitySetting
(JidProvider community, CommunitySetting setting, ChatSettingPolicy policy) Changes a community settingWhatsapp.changeGroupSetting
(JidProvider group, GroupSetting setting, ChatSettingPolicy policy) Changes a group setting -
Uses of ChatSettingPolicy in it.auties.whatsapp.model.chat
Fields in it.auties.whatsapp.model.chat with type parameters of type ChatSettingPolicyModifier and TypeFieldDescriptionprivate final Map
<GroupSetting, ChatSettingPolicy> GroupMetadata.policies
The field for thepolicies
record component.Methods in it.auties.whatsapp.model.chat that return ChatSettingPolicyModifier and TypeMethodDescriptionstatic ChatSettingPolicy
ChatSettingPolicy.of
(boolean input) Returns a GroupPolicy based on a boolean value obtained from Whatsappstatic ChatSettingPolicy
Returns the enum constant of this class with the specified name.static ChatSettingPolicy[]
ChatSettingPolicy.values()
Returns an array containing the constants of this enum class, in the order they are declared.Methods in it.auties.whatsapp.model.chat that return types with arguments of type ChatSettingPolicyModifier and TypeMethodDescriptionGroupMetadata.policies()
Returns the value of thepolicies
record component.Constructor parameters in it.auties.whatsapp.model.chat with type arguments of type ChatSettingPolicyModifierConstructorDescriptionGroupMetadata
(Jid jid, String subject, Optional<Jid> subjectAuthor, Optional<ZonedDateTime> subjectTimestamp, Optional<ZonedDateTime> foundationTimestamp, Optional<Jid> founder, Optional<String> description, Optional<String> descriptionId, Map<GroupSetting, ChatSettingPolicy> policies, List<GroupParticipant> participants, Optional<ZonedDateTime> ephemeralExpiration, boolean isCommunity, boolean isOpenCommunity) Creates an instance of aGroupMetadata
record class.